What does Eventide High Dividend ETF invest in?
The Eventide High Dividend ETF (ELCV) strategically invests in dividend-distributing companies, with a dual mandate to generate competitive financial returns and ensure its portfolio aligns with broader social and environmental objectives. This fund specifically targets achieving a higher average dividend yield than that of the Bloomberg US 3000 Total Return Index. The selection process for its portfolio integrates rigorous fundamental analysis with a steadfast commitment to ethical, value-driven principles.
